Los Gremios De Taxistas En Tijuana
Case study emphasizes importance of local factors in modifying corporate structure. Focusing on period 1983-91, examines political influence of eight large taxi driver guilds associated with the Confederación de Trabajadores de México. Contends that, while guilds exercised forceful influence until 1989, PANs reforms thereafter ended clientalistic relationship between government and corporations –Handbook of Latin American […]

De La Oposición Al Poder
A scholarly study of the rise to and exercise of power of the Partido Accion Nacional in Baja, with focus on early politics and elections, internal conflicts and growth, finances, human resources and the development of party structure.
